Description

Description

The Discovery Sky Trip ST70 is a refractor telescope that comes with an educational book and is ideal for your introduction to the world of Astronomy. With it, you can observe the Moon and planets, as well as terrestrial targets.

Includes the book "The Void That Is Not Empty" as a gift.

The Discovery Channel informs, entertains, and inspires its viewers around the world with topics from science, technology, exploration, and history.

The Discovery optical instruments series is produced by Levenhuk and endorsed by the Discovery Channel.

At a glance:

  • Short optical tube
  • Suitable for observing celestial objects and terrestrial targets
  • Altazimuth mount with easy handling
  • Fully coated optics
  • With smartphone adapter for impressive astrophotography
  • Includes the educational book "The Void That Is Not Empty"

Discovery Sky Trip ST70

The Discovery Sky Trip ST70 is a refractor telescope that comes with an educational book and is ideal for your introduction to the world of Astronomy. By reading the accompanying book "The Void That Is Not Empty," you will receive fascinating information about stargazing, as well as learn how to apply this knowledge in practice. With this telescope, you can observe the Moon and planets, as well as terrestrial targets. Regarding deep-sky objects, the telescope will give you the opportunity to admire the brightest of them.

The book "The Void That Is Not Empty" (147 color pages, 245x245 mm).

Altazimuth mount

Its use is easy, thanks to the simple altazimuth mount, which allows the optical tube to make two simple movements: up-down and right-left. 

The simplest type of telescope mount

An altazimuth mount is the simplest type of telescope mount. Its name is a combination of the words "altitude" and "azimuth", meaning "height" and "azimuth". This type of mount performs up - down (in altitude) and left - right (in azimuth) movements.

Easy to transport on trips and travels

Unlike other refracting telescopes, the Discovery Sky Trip ST70 excels due to its small size, with an optical tube length that is almost half that of comparable models. This way, you can take the telescope with you on trips and travels. The package includes a convenient backpack for easy transportation of the telescope and its various accessories in such cases. An additional advantage of this telescope is its quick and easy assembly.

Technical Specifications:

  • Optical Design Refractor Achromatic
  • Aperture (mm) 70
  • Focal Length - F (mm) 400
  • Focal Ratio (f/) 5.71
  • Mount Altazimuth
  • Finder 5x24
  • Maximum Useful Magnification (x) 140
  • Eyepiece K10mm (40x), K20mm (20x)
  • Carton Dimensions 1445 x 330 x 155 mm

Specifications:

  • Coatings: fully multi-coated optics
  • Eyepiece barrel diameter: 1.25’’
  • Tripod: aluminum
  • Tripod height: adjustable in the range 400-1250 mm
  • Usage: General use product. Suitable for children over 3 years old.
  • User level: Beginners
  • Assembly and use: extremely simple
  • Suitable for: Moon, planets, terrestrial targets

Included in the package:

  • Optical tube
  • Altazimuth mount
  • Aluminum tripod
  • 5x24 finder
  • K10mm, 1.25" & K20mm, 1.25" eyepieces
  • Diagonal prism
  • 3x Barlow lens
  • Smartphone adapter
  • Backpack
  • Educational book "The Void That Is Not Empty"
  • User manual and warranty card
